Terms of use

Terms for using qualitybuickgmc.com, including inventory accuracy and offer limitations.

Inventory, pricing, and incentives on this site can change without a page refresh. A vehicle is not reserved until a written buyer’s order says so. Photographs are of representative or listed units and may show optional equipment.

By using the site you agree not to scrape it in a way that degrades service for other visitors. Governing details for a purchase are in the deal jacket, not in a banner ad.
